Since I especially love multigrain and seed products, I decided that the Crunchmaster Multi-Seed Original crackers would be the first ones I tried. I served them as part of a lunch charcuterie with gourmet cheese and my family’s favourite smoked salami. I loved the way the crackers blended with the meat and cheese flavours and the added crunch made this a snack I couldn’t stop eating!
I also took a few boxes of crackers on our recent Ontario road trip and I loved that Crunchmaster offered flavours so delicious that they could be enjoyed all on their own. The White Cheddar Baked Rice Crackers were something my boys both really liked, while the Roasted Garlic Multi-Seed Crackers were my own personal favourite. And we all loved the exotic oriental flavour of the Wasabi and Soy Popped Edamame Chips. Plus, they had a much lighter flavour than traditional potato chips!
